Essential Paris 2026: Your Ultimate Visiting Guide

Planning a trip to Paris in 2026? This guide offers essential tips to make your Parisian adventure unforgettable. Book your accommodation and flights well in advance, especially if traveling during peak season, to secure the best prices and availability. Navigating the city is a breeze with the extensive public transport system; consider purchasing a Navigo Découverte pass for unlimited travel on the metro, RER, buses, and trams.

When it comes to sightseeing, prioritize your must-see attractions. Purchase tickets online for popular landmarks like the Eiffel Tower and the Louvre Museum to skip long queues. Be prepared for plenty of walking; comfortable footwear is a non-negotiable. Embrace the local culture by learning a few basic French phrases – a simple "Bonjour" and "Merci" go a long way. Don't be afraid to venture off the beaten path to discover charming local bistros and hidden gems.

For dining, explore the diverse culinary scene. While iconic restaurants are wonderful, try neighborhood bakeries for delicious pastries and local markets for fresh produce and cheeses. Be aware of dining etiquette; a service charge is usually included in the bill, but a small extra tip for exceptional service is appreciated. Finally, stay aware of your surroundings and keep your belongings secure, particularly in crowded tourist areas. Enjoy the magic of Paris!

Bonjour mes amis! So, you four intrepid Staycationers are off to Paris in the springtime? Magnifique! Let me, your humble guide, illuminate your Parisian adventure, focusing on the hotel stay portion of your trip. Spring in Paris is a dream – think blossoming chestnut trees, a gentle breeze, and the city humming with a unique energy. Expect pleasant temperatures, averaging around 10-15°C (50-59°F), but pack layers, as Parisian weather can be unpredictable.

Now, about your hotel stay. Let's assume a 5-night stay in a comfortable 4-star hotel in a central location. This will give you ample time to soak in the Parisian atmosphere without feeling rushed. Expect to pay around €150-€250 per night for a double room, depending on the hotel and the time of booking. That's €750-€1250 total for the two couples, or €187.50-€312.50 per couple. Book in advance for the best rates!

Beyond the hotel, Parisian life awaits! Let's talk food. You absolutely MUST try a classic Croque Monsieur (or Madame, with a fried egg!), a flaky pain au chocolat, and maybe even some escargots if you're feeling adventurous. Dinner could be anything from a casual crêpe stand (€10-€15 per person) to a more formal bistro experience (€30-€50 per person). Budget around €50-€100 per day for food and drinks per couple, which equates to €250-€500 total for the trip.

Transportation is a breeze. The Paris Metro is efficient and affordable. A day pass will cost around €7.50 per person, so for your 5-day stay, budget €37.50 per person or €150 total for the four of you. Taxis and ride-sharing services are readily available, but can be more expensive.

As for cultural immersion, stroll along the Seine, visit iconic landmarks like the Eiffel Tower (ticket costs around €26 per person), and maybe even take a boat tour (€15-€25 per person). The Louvre Museum is a must, but expect to spend at least half a day there, and pre-booking tickets is strongly advised (around €17 per person). Let's budget €100 per person for activities, adding up to €400 for the entire group.

Consider purchasing a Paris Pass for potential discounts on attractions. Remember, Parisians are generally polite and reserved, but friendly once you engage them. The sounds of the city are a delightful mix of cafe chatter, street musicians, and the gentle hum of traffic. Popular plants include the iconic chestnut trees, while small dogs are a common sight – expect to see a lot of fluffy companions strutting their stuff!

Adding it all up, a rough estimate for your Parisian staycation, excluding flights and souvenirs, could look like this: Hotel: €750-€1250, Food: €250-€500, Transport: €150, Activities: €400. This gives us a grand total of €1550-€2300 for the entire group. Of course, this is just an estimate, and your actual costs may vary depending on your choices. Remember to factor in travel insurance for peace of mind!

Bonjour, mes amis! Get ready for a Parisian spring adventure, tailor-made for four discerning staycationers like yourselves! We'll uncover the secrets of this enchanting city, blending history, myth, and just a touch of mischievous fun. Spring in Paris? Think blossoming chestnut trees, a gentle breeze carrying the scent of freshly baked bread, and the cheerful chatter of Parisians enjoying their apéritifs.

Our journey begins with a stroll down the Champs-Élysées, a grand boulevard connecting the Place de la Concorde to the Arc de Triomphe. Imagine: you, your companions, and the glorious Parisian atmosphere. We'll stop for a coffee and pastry at a charming café (approx. €20-€30 for four), soaking in the elegant architecture and the vibrant energy. Then, we'll climb the Arc de Triomphe (€13 per person) for panoramic views of the city. The view is breathtaking, especially in spring.

Next, a leisurely boat ride along the Seine (approx. €20 per person). Glide past iconic landmarks like the Louvre and Notre Dame Cathedral – perfect for capturing Instagram-worthy shots. You'll get a unique perspective of the city, a true Parisian experience. We’ll later dine at a traditional bistro near the Latin Quarter (approx. €80-€120 for four), enjoying classic French cuisine and a taste of Parisian nightlife. Expect bustling streets filled with laughter, the sound of accordions in the distance, and the comforting aroma of freshly brewed coffee permeating the air.

Day two takes us to the majestic Palace of Versailles (€20 per person; train tickets approx. €15 per person return). This opulent palace, once home to French royalty, is a masterpiece of Baroque architecture. The gardens are immense, a stunning display of landscaping and horticultural artistry, perfect for a leisurely exploration. Expect to spend a few hours here, lost in the grandeur of history. For lunch, we will enjoy a picnic amidst the palace gardens (approx. €40 for four), soaking in the history and the sun.

In the evening, we'll experience the magic of a classical music concert at Sainte-Chapelle (tickets vary, approx. €30-€50 per person). This stunning Gothic chapel boasts breathtaking stained-glass windows, creating a mystical ambiance that complements the beautiful music. Afterwards, we can enjoy a delicious crepe from a street vendor (approx. €10-€15 for four) before heading back to our accommodation. Local people are generally friendly and helpful, particularly to tourists. Don’t forget to practice some basic French phrases! The local cats and dogs are usually a sight to behold, frequently strolling alongside their owners, contributing to the vibrant city life. The architecture in Paris is overwhelmingly diverse; from Haussmann style buildings to Medieval structures, showing a rich history reflected in the very bones of the city.

Our final day is dedicated to exploring Montmartre, the artistic heart of Paris. Wander through the charming streets, browse the art galleries, and visit the Sacré-Cœur Basilica (free entry). You might even catch a street artist at work – a true reflection of the city’s creative spirit. We’ll have lunch at a traditional French crêperie in Montmartre (approx. €30-€40 for four), enjoying delicious savory or sweet crepes. The atmosphere in Montmartre is relaxed and joyful, filled with the sounds of laughter, chatter, and the occasional burst of music from street performers.

Total estimated cost for the trip (excluding accommodation): €500-€700 for four people. This cost is an estimate and may vary depending on your choices and preferences. Remember to factor in accommodation costs separately, which can significantly influence the overall trip budget.
